1. Advantages of UHF RFID technology
Working frequency: 902-928 MHz (compliant with ISO 18000-6C standard)
Multi-tag identification: supports reading hundreds of tags per second, suitable for high-speed scanning requirements of automobile production lines.
2. Physical properties
Dimensions: rectangular design, size 87*24cm*11cm, easy to fit on the surface of automotive parts.
Protection level: IP68 suitable for harsh environment of automobile manufacturing workshops (oil, high temperature, vibration).
Temperature range: -40°C ~ +70°C, suitable for high-temperature process links such as automobile painting and welding.
Installation method: adhesive backing, screw fixing installation, suitable for different application scenarios.
3. Data storage and security
Storage capacity: usually 96-bit~128-bit EPC code.

1. Automobile manufacturing (intelligent manufacturing)
Parts tracking management: In the stamping, welding, painting, assembly and other links, RFID tags are attached to metal parts (such as body, engine, gearbox) to achieve automatic identification of the whole process and avoid manual scanning errors.
Integrate with MES (manufacturing execution system) to update production status (such as process completion, quality inspection records) in real time.
AGV (automatic guided vehicle) material distribution.
